Eligibility

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: The patient is planned for low anterior resection (LAR) or abdominoperineal resection (APR) Rectal tumors (based on preoperative imaging) Signed informed consent Patients = 18 years old

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: Patients with a pacemaker Patients with metal implants in the pelvic area Patients for which it is impossible to do a rectal examination

Design outcomes

Primary

MeasureTime frame
Determine the accuracy of the navigation setup

Secondary

MeasureTime frame
To evaluate the usability of the system using post-operative questionnaires for the surgeons.
